PCL-FR-370 TURBO/PCL-FRP-370 TURBO
High Tg FR-4, Enhanced Thermal Performance Laminates and Prepregs (Tg 175°C)

TURBO™ PCL-FR-370 laminates and PCL-FRP-370 prepregs are the new standard in a high performance FR-4. The 175°C glass transition temperature (Tg) and 350°C degradation temperature make it the choice for the most thermally demanding multilayer printed wiring boards (PWB) applications. The application of TURBO manufacturing and curing technology to the industry leading Polyclad 370 system provides this dramatic improvement in thermal performance and reliability. TURBO technology also results in faster curing, allowing lamination press cycle time reductions of 30% or more. This combination provides not only improved performance but retains FR-4 processability, with mechanical, chemical and moisture resistance and, laser fluorescing and UV blocking properties that equal or exceed the performance of any other FR-4 material available.

LAMINATE AVAILABLITY
TURBO PCL-FR-370 laminates are available in standard thicknesses from .0015 inches (.038 mm) to .125 inches (3.2 mm). Single ply laminates are available in all increments of .00025 inches (.00635 mm) from .0015 inches (.038 mm) to .008 inches (.203 mm) and multiple ply laminates are available from .003 inches (.076 mm) to .125 inches (3.2 mm). Standard copper claddings are available from 3/8 ounce (12 micron) to 3 ounce (103 microns). Polyclad's patented DSTFoil® copper foil cladding is standard but traditional copper foil and double treat clad products are available. Other thicknesses and copper claddings can be custom made to meet specific performance requirements.

PREPREG AVAILABILITY
TURBO PCL-FRP-370 prepregs are available in standard E-glass styles 106, 1080, 2313, 2116, 2165, 2157 and 7628 with base yields from .0015 inches (.038 mm) to .008 inches (.203 mm) in all increments of .00025 inches (.00635 mm) and .0090 inches (.229 mm). When fully cured TURBO 370 prepreg has the same performance attributes as TURBO 370 laminate. Other glass styles or custom performance products can be made to meet special performance requirements.

PROCESSING AND STORAGE
TURBO 370 laminates and prepregs are compatible with standard FR-4 process techniques, although shorter multilayer lamination press cycles can be used. Storage of TURBO 370 laminates and prepregs is the same as for all FR-4 materials. Prepregs should be stored at 65±3° F (18±2°C) and 30-50% relative humidity. Temperatures and humidity above recommended conditions should be avoided during shipment and transport of prepreg materials. Prepregs stored below recommended temperatures should be allowed to equilibrate to the above specified conditions for eight hours prior to use. APPLICABLE SPECIFICATIONS AND RECOGNITIONS
Polyclad's UL file number is E45456. TURBO PCL-FR-370 laminate is UL listed under the generic designation PCL-FR- (a)(a) and TURBO PCL-FRP-370 prepreg is listed under the generic designation PCL-FRP- (a)(a). TURBO 370 laminates and prepregs and PWBs constructed from them are all capable of achieving a UL 94-V0 flammability rating and the highest UL maximum continuous operating temperature for FR-4 grades of 130°C, and are interchangeable from a UL listing standpoint with all Polyclad FR-4 grades. Certain other more specific parts of Polyclad's UL listing may be applicable in specific cases. TURBO 370 Laminates and prepregs can be certified to IPC-4101, Specification for Base Materials for Rigid and Multilayer Printed Boards, Specification Sheets IPC-4101/21 or /24, (or /26 may require additional testing).
